Hondurans in US Send Record Remittances Amidst Deportation Fears

Due to increased fear of deportation under current US immigration policies, many Hondurans living in the United States are sending record amounts of money back to their families in Honduras. This surge in remittances, a 26% increase between January and October of the current year compared to the previous year, is driven by concerns of arrest and detention by ICE. Many Hondurans, like Marcos, are prioritizing sending all possible earnings home to provide for their families and prepare for potential deportation, causing a race against time to send as much money as possible before it is too late. This has resulted in a significant flow of funds into the Honduran economy.
